海底捞2025年上半年:业绩显韧性,多品牌驱动初见成效
Zhi Tong Cai Jing· 2025-08-26 07:16
Core Viewpoint - Haidilao demonstrates resilience in a challenging hot pot industry, achieving stable profitability and significant revenue growth through innovation and a multi-brand strategy [1][5]. Financial Performance - For the first half of 2025, Haidilao reported revenue of 20.703 billion yuan, with a core operating profit of 2.408 billion yuan and a net profit of 1.76 billion yuan, translating to profit margins of 11.63% and 8.5%, respectively, both exceeding industry peers [1]. - The company declared an interim dividend of 0.338 HKD per share, with a payout ratio of 96.6% and a dividend yield (TTM) exceeding 6% [1][5]. Business Strategy - Haidilao is actively exploring innovative hot pot scenarios, developing unique products, optimizing store operations, and enhancing supply chain and digital capabilities [1]. - The company is advancing its multi-brand strategy, with the "Pomegranate Plan" being a key initiative aimed at creating new growth avenues [1][3]. Operational Insights - Restaurant operations remain the core business, generating 18.58 billion yuan in revenue, accounting for 89.8% of total income, while other business segments, including takeout and other restaurant operations, saw revenue growth rates of 59.7% and 227%, respectively [1][2]. - The company operates 1,363 restaurants and has closed underperforming locations as part of its "Woodpecker Plan," while also opening 25 self-operated and 3 franchised restaurants in the first half of 2025 [2]. Multi-Brand Development - The "Pomegranate Plan" has led to the establishment of 14 new restaurant brands, with a total of 126 locations, significantly contributing to revenue growth [3]. - Haidilao's robust supply chain supports rapid brand incubation and development, allowing for lower costs and higher success rates for new ventures [3][4]. Market Outlook - The multi-brand strategy is expected to expand growth potential and create a second growth curve, which may lead to a revaluation of the company's stock [4][5]. - Analysts are optimistic about Haidilao's multi-brand development, with target prices exceeding 20 HKD, reflecting confidence in the company's growth trajectory and high dividend yield appealing to value investors [5].

巴奴国际遭证监会9问,分红、合规及品牌争议成上市拦路虎?
Sou Hu Cai Jing· 2025-08-25 17:09
Core Viewpoint - Banu International Holdings Limited, aiming to become the third hot pot stock in Hong Kong, faces scrutiny from the China Securities Regulatory Commission (CSRC) regarding its overseas listing application, particularly concerning dividend rationality, social security compliance, and shareholding structure [1][5][7]. Group 1: Listing Application and Regulatory Concerns - Banu International submitted its listing application in June 2023, seeking to follow in the footsteps of Haidilao and Xiaobuxiang [1]. - The CSRC has raised nine questions across three main categories, with a focus on dividend rationality, social security compliance, and shareholding structure [1][3]. - The core issue is the timing of a significant dividend payout prior to the listing, which raises concerns about the necessity of subsequent financing [1][5][7]. Group 2: Financial Performance and Dividend Issues - In January 2025, Banu International declared a "surprise dividend" of 70 million yuan, with the family of founder Du Zhongbing receiving approximately 58 million yuan [5]. - The company's financial health appears questionable, with current liabilities of 717 million yuan and current assets of 864 million yuan, resulting in a net current asset of 147 million yuan [5][11]. - The company has also reported unpaid social insurance and housing fund contributions, totaling approximately 1.6 million yuan over the past three years [7][9]. Group 3: Sales Performance and Market Position - Banu International's average customer spending and daily restaurant sales have declined, with 2024 figures showing a drop of approximately 5.33% and 11.88% respectively [12][14]. - The same-store sales growth rate turned negative in 2024, and while it improved in the first quarter of 2025, it remains significantly lower than 2023 levels [14]. - The company has a complex employment structure with 1,789 full-time employees and a large number of part-time and outsourced workers, which may pose compliance risks [9][11]. Group 4: Brand Image and Controversies - The founder's controversial remarks about the brand's target demographic and the pricing of certain menu items have sparked public backlash, potentially harming the brand's image [15][16]. - Banu International has previously engaged in public disputes with competitors, which has shaped its market positioning as a high-end hot pot brand [17].

海底捞上半年收入净利润均下滑 正在发力外卖业务和第二品牌
Di Yi Cai Jing· 2025-08-25 14:47
Core Insights - Haidilao International Holding Ltd. reported a revenue of 20.703 billion yuan for the first half of 2025, a year-on-year decrease of 3.7% [2] - The net profit for the same period was 1.755 billion yuan, down 13.7% compared to the previous year [2] Restaurant Operations - As of June 30, 2025, Haidilao operated a total of 1,363 restaurants, with 1,299 in mainland China, 23 in Hong Kong, Macau, and Taiwan, and 41 franchised locations [2] - The total number of restaurants decreased by 21 compared to the same period last year due to the implementation of the "Woodpecker Plan," which involved closing underperforming locations [2] - The overall table turnover rate for self-operated restaurants was 3.8 times per day, down from 4.2 times per day in the previous year [2] Market Performance - The decline in table turnover and customer traffic was attributed to intensified competition in the dining market and changes in consumer demand [2] - Despite the challenges, the takeaway business saw a nearly 60% increase in revenue, with the "one-person meal" concept contributing over 55% of takeaway revenue [3] - However, takeaway revenue only accounted for 4.5% of total revenue, with restaurant operations still generating 18.58 billion yuan, representing 89.8% of total revenue [3] Brand Expansion - Haidilao is exploring growth through new restaurant brands, operating 14 additional brands with a total of 126 restaurants as of June 30, 2025 [3] - The "Yuanqing Barbecue" brand opened 46 new locations during the reporting period, bringing its total to 70 [4] - Revenue from "other restaurant income," including "Yuanqing Barbecue," reached 597 million yuan, marking a significant year-on-year increase of 227% [4]
